I am on 32GB of ram and also experience this issue on occasion, especially if my computer hasn't been restarted in a few days or I have other applications open alongside Illustrator. (For example I find that playing music/video in the background taxes my graphics enough that it can affect Illustrator's performance as well.) So when I experience this issue with the blend tool, I will open up a blank document to create my original blend and save it separately just to keep a copy of the original. I then expand the blend so it's separate shapes and no longer a live blend, and copy that into my regular document. This greatly improves my performance. Hope that helps?
